Wagering Calculation
Understanding wagering requirements is key to making the most of any bonus. Suppose you deposit $100 and receive a 100% match bonus up to $200, with a 35x wagering requirement on the bonus amount. The formula is:
Wagering Requirement = Bonus Amount × Wagering Multiplier
In this case: $100 × 35 = $3,500 total wagering needed.
To calculate the expected value, you need the house edge of the games you play. For a slot with 95% RTP (house edge 5%), the formula is:
Expected Value = Bonus Amount – (Wagering Requirement × House Edge)
Plug in the numbers: $100 – ($3,500 × 0.05) = $100 – $175 = -$75. A negative expected value means you will likely lose money overall, so always consider the house edge. Selecting games with higher RTP (e.g., 98%) improves the outcome: $100 – ($3,500 × 0.02) = $100 – $70 = $30 positive expectation. However, such games may contribute less to wagering. Always check the terms and conditions.

Pro Tips – Responsible Gambling
Ladbrokes provides several tools to help you stay in control. You can set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it limits from the ‘Responsible Gambling’ section in your account. Session time limits can remind you to take a break. For more serious control, the self-exclusion option blocks access for a chosen period. These tools are also fully accessible via the ladbrokes mobile site. Always gamble responsibly and never chase losses.
